Overview of the Asus Prime H610M-E D4-CSM

The Asus Prime H610M-E D4-CSM is a well-rounded motherboard suitable for various Intel processors, including Pentium Gold and Core i9. Priced at $99.99, it offers a competitive entry point for users seeking a dependable platform for their Intel-based systems. The motherboard supports a maximum of 64 GB of DDR4 SDRAM, making it a solid choice for business or home use where stability and reliability are paramount.

This motherboard features an Intel LGA 1700 socket, which is compatible with 12th and 13th Gen Intel Core processors. Its design emphasizes comprehensive cooling with a PCH heatsink and Fan Xpert 2+, ensuring that the system remains cool under load. Additionally, the Asus Control Center Express provides enhanced IT management capabilities, which is a significant advantage for enterprise-level deployments.

Overview of the Micro Center AMD Ryzen 5 7600X CPU Processor Bundle

The Micro Center AMD Ryzen 5 7600X CPU Processor Bundle is priced at $338.99, making it a premium offering compared to the Asus motherboard. This bundle includes the AMD Ryzen 5 7600X processor, a 6-core, 12-thread powerhouse capable of reaching 5.3 GHz max boost speeds, ideal for gaming and intensive applications. The accompanying ASUS B650E MAX Gaming WiFi motherboard supports cutting-edge technologies like DDR5 and PCIe 5.0, positioning it as a modern choice for high-performance builds.

This bundle is particularly appealing for gamers and content creators, as the Ryzen 5 7600X can deliver over 100 FPS in popular games. Its enhanced power solution and comprehensive cooling features, including VRM and M.2 heatsinks, ensure stable performance in demanding scenarios. The inclusion of Wi-Fi 6E and Bluetooth v5.3 adds to its connectivity options, making it a versatile choice for future-proofing builds.
